About the series
Set against the backdrop of the Korean War, Jet Fighters was a short-lived three-issue series from Pines Comics that ran from 1952 to 1953, offering a gritty, action-focused look at aerial combat. Anchored by the art of Ross Andru and John Celardo, the series captured the intensity of dogfights and the lives of pilots with dramatic, detailed illustrations. Though brief, it stands as a vivid snapshot of the era's military adventure comics, reflecting the public's fascination with jet-age warfare during the early Cold War.
